Last night I got on the mill to settle down and watch Grey’s Anatomy while attempting to run at least 3 miles.  The three miles got done, but not before I had a very interesting experience with my right leg.

About 2 miles into the run, my foot started getting that prickly needles feeling in it.  I figured that my shoe might be a tad tight, so I loosened the laces a bit.  I started running again.  The needles stayed with me.  In fact, it started creeping up my right leg… all the way to my hip.  Within the space of 0.3 miles, it had taken over my whole right leg.  At this point I started worrying about my leg being dead and maybe causing one of those YouTube moments where it’d just give in and I’d be sent flying off the back of the treadmill into the glass table a few feet behind the mill.  But it was steady as ever… except I couldn’t really feel anything but the needles.

As 3 miles came around, I stopped the treadmill and the moment I stepped off it, my leg gave in, thankfully I wasn’t sent flying anywhere, but instead sat in a little heap next to the machine, wanting to laugh and cry and stretch, but unable to control my right leg.  It was completely numb.

So I stretched 15 minutes … at which point some form of life and control returned.
